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.
On August 13, 2019, Sinclair Television Group, Inc. ("STG"), a wholly-owned subsidiary of Sinclair Broadcast Group, Inc. (the "Company"), entered into Incremental Loan Amendment No. 2 (the "Loan Amendment") to the Sixth Amended and Restated Credit Agreement, dated as of July 31, 2014, as amended (the "Bank Credit Agreement") with JPMorgan Chase Bank, N.A., as administrative agent, the guarantors party thereto (the "Guarantors") and the lenders and other parties thereto.
Pursuant to the Loan Amendment, STG raised Incremental Term Loans (as defined in the Bank Credit Agreement) in an aggregate principal amount of $600 million (the "Tranche B-2b Term Loans"). The Tranche B-2b Term Loans mature in September 2026. The Tranche B-2b Term Loans were issued at 99.50% of par and bear interest at LIBOR plus 2.50%. The proceeds from the Tranche B-2b Term Loans were used, together with cash on hand, to redeem $600 million aggregate principal amount of STG's 5.375% Senior Notes, due 2021 on August 13, 2019, at par value.
The Bank Credit Agreement contains certain (i) restrictive covenants, including, but not limited to, restrictions on indebtedness, liens, payments, investments, mergers, consolidations, liquidations and dissolutions, acquisitions, sales and other dispositions of assets, loans and advances and affiliate transactions and (ii) a first lien indebtedness ratio covenant. The Bank Credit Agreement also continues to include affirmative covenants, representations and warranties and events of default, including certain cross-default and cross-acceleration provisions, customary for an agreement of its type, some of which have been modified by the Loan Amendment as set forth fully in Exhibit 10.1 hereto.
STG's obligations under the Bank Credit Agreement remain (i) jointly and severally guaranteed by the Guarantors, which include the Company and certain subsidiaries of the Company and (ii) secured by a first-priority lien on substantially all of the tangible and intangible assets (whether now owned or hereafter arising or acquired) of STG and the subsidiaries of STG and the Company that are Guarantors and, with respect to the Company, the capital stock of certain of its directly owned subsidiaries.
